The price of beer varies enormously in the capitals of the world. While in Bujumbura, Burundi, a British pint (568 ml) costs the equivalent of 0.53 euros, about 210 forints, in Doha it is offered for about 23 times as much, for 12.06 euros, about 4,740 forints. According to a survey by the "finder.com" comparison portal, the average price of a half liter of beer in the big cities of 166 countries is around 3 euros, i.e. 1,180 forints. The data needed for the comparison comes from the databases of Expatistan and Numbeo providers, which publish price indexes for the cost of living in cities and countries around the world. According to the assessment, beer in many African countries is particularly cheap in global comparisons. Of the ten countries where the maximum price for a pint is EUR 0.92, or HUF 362, nine are located on this continent; the only exception is Laos in Asia.
